技术领域:Technical field:
本发明涉及包装设备技术领域,更具体的说涉及一种具有自动夹持输送机构的纸板上胶机。The invention relates to the technical field of packaging equipment, in particular to a cardboard gluer with an automatic clamping and conveying mechanism.
背景技术:Background technique:
现有瓦楞纸箱使用的纸板一般需要多层粘贴形成,而粘贴需要上胶,现有的上胶装置一般是设置上下两个传动辊,纸板从两个传动辊之间挤压,在挤压中将胶液涂在纸板上,现有的胶液槽是固定不动的,而传动辊可以根据需要进行上下调节,当上传动辊与胶液槽距离过大时,就影响胶液滴落在传动辊上的均匀性和效果,从而影响后续的上胶。The cardboard used in existing corrugated boxes generally needs to be formed by multi-layer pasting, and the pasting needs to be glued. The existing gluing device is generally equipped with two upper and lower transmission rollers, and the cardboard is squeezed from between the two transmission rollers. When the glue is applied to the cardboard, the existing glue tank is fixed, and the driving roller can be adjusted up and down according to the needs. When the distance between the upper driving roller and the glue tank is too large, it will affect the glue dripping. The uniformity and effect on the drive roller, thus affecting the subsequent gluing.
而且现有的送料一般是人工送料,需要人工将纸板的端部推至两个传动辊之间夹持后,还需要人时刻扶着纸板,防止其偏移,其效率低,而且容易使操作人员沾到胶水。Moreover, the existing feeding is generally manual feeding, which needs to manually push the end of the cardboard to be clamped between the two transmission rollers, and also needs people to hold the cardboard at all times to prevent it from shifting, which is inefficient and easy to operate. Person gets glued.
发明内容:Invention content:
本发明的目的就是针对现有技术之不足,而提供一种具有自动夹持输送机构的纸板上胶机,它可以实现上传动压辊和上胶槽同步提升和下降,从而保证上胶的均匀,提高上胶效果,而且其可以自动将纸板夹持并输送至两个传动辊之间实现上胶并自动拉出输送,其效率高,效果好。The purpose of the present invention is to provide a cardboard gluing machine with an automatic clamping and conveying mechanism for the deficiencies of the prior art, which can realize the synchronous lifting and lowering of the upper transmission pressure roller and the gluing groove, thereby ensuring the uniformity of gluing , improve the gluing effect, and it can automatically clamp and transport the cardboard between the two driving rollers to realize gluing and automatically pull out and transport, which has high efficiency and good effect.

具体实施方式:detailed description:
实施例:见图1至图4所示,一种具有自动夹持输送机构的纸板上胶机,包括机架10,所述机架10的台板11的两侧顶面固定有两个竖直板12,台板11的两侧底面固定有支撑板13,下传动压辊14的两端铰接在两个支撑板13上,下传动压辊14插套在台板11的中部具有的长形通槽111中,长形通槽111的前后两端处的台板11的顶面固定有两个限位条112,下传动压辊14的上部伸出台板11的顶面,所述支撑板13的外侧壁的两端均固定有移动机构20,支撑板13的左侧的移动机构20中设有至少两个夹块31,支撑板13的右侧的移动机构20中设有至少一个夹块31,所述两个支撑板13的相对的夹块31的相对面上具有插槽311,夹块31的顶面固定有夹持气缸32,夹持气缸32的推杆伸入插槽311并固定有压板33,压板33与插槽311的底面相对应;Embodiment: As shown in Fig. 1 to Fig. 4, a cardboard gluing machine with an automatic clamping and conveying mechanism includes a frame 10, and two vertical Straight plate 12, support plates 13 are fixed on both sides of the platen 11, the two ends of the lower transmission pressure roller 14 are hinged on the two support plates 13, and the lower transmission pressure roller 14 is inserted into the middle part of the platen 11. In the shaped through groove 111, two limit strips 112 are fixed on the top surface of the platen 11 at the front and rear ends of the elongated through groove 111, and the upper part of the lower driving pressure roller 14 stretches out from the top surface of the platen 11, and the support Both ends of the outer wall of the plate 13 are fixed with a moving mechanism 20, the moving mechanism 20 on the left side of the supporting plate 13 is provided with at least two clamping blocks 31, and the moving mechanism 20 on the right side of the supporting plate 13 is provided with at least one Clamping block 31, there is a slot 311 on the opposite surface of the opposite clamping block 31 of the two support plates 13, the top surface of clamping block 31 is fixed with clamping cylinder 32, and the push rod of clamping cylinder 32 stretches into the slot 311 and is fixed with a pressing plate 33, and the pressing plate 33 corresponds to the bottom surface of the slot 311;
竖直板12的外侧壁的上部和下部固定有连接板121,调节螺杆122的两端铰接在两个连接板121上,调节螺杆122的上端伸出上部的连接板121并固定有转动盘123,竖直板12的中部具有竖直调节通槽124,上传动压辊15的两端穿过竖直调节通槽124并铰接在两个调节块151上,两个调节块151螺接在对应的调节螺杆122中,上传动压辊15和下传动压辊14上下对齐,上胶槽16处于上传动压辊15的上方,上胶槽16的两端具有延伸部161,延伸部161伸出竖直调节通槽124并固定有连接块162,连接块162螺接在对应的调节螺杆122上。The upper and lower parts of the outer wall of the vertical plate 12 are fixed with a connecting plate 121, the two ends of the adjusting screw 122 are hinged on the two connecting plates 121, and the upper end of the adjusting screw 122 stretches out from the upper connecting plate 121 and is fixed with a rotating disk 123 , the middle part of the vertical plate 12 has a vertical adjustment slot 124, the two ends of the upper transmission pressure roller 15 pass through the vertical adjustment slot 124 and are hinged on two adjustment blocks 151, and the two adjustment blocks 151 are screwed on the corresponding In the adjusting screw 122, the upper transmission pressure roller 15 and the lower transmission pressure roller 14 are aligned up and down, the glue groove 16 is above the upper transmission pressure roller 15, the two ends of the glue groove 16 have extensions 161, and the extensions 161 protrude The through slot 124 is adjusted vertically and a connecting block 162 is fixed, and the connecting block 162 is screwed on the corresponding adjusting screw rod 122 .
进一步的说,所述上胶槽16的底板具有多个出胶通孔163,出胶通孔163对着上传动压辊15。Furthermore, the bottom plate of the glue trough 16 has a plurality of glue outlet through holes 163 , and the glue outlet through holes 163 face the upper driving pressure roller 15 .
进一步的说,所述竖直调节通槽124包括上通槽1241和下通槽1242,上通槽1241为矩形槽,延伸部161为矩形块,延伸部161插套在上通槽1241中,上传动压辊15的两端插套在下通槽1242中。Furthermore, the vertical adjustment slot 124 includes an upper slot 1241 and a lower slot 1242, the upper slot 1241 is a rectangular slot, the extension 161 is a rectangular block, and the extension 161 is inserted into the upper slot 1241, Both ends of the upper driving pressure roller 15 are inserted into the lower through groove 1242 .
进一步的说,一个支撑板13的外侧地面上固定有传动电机17,传动电机17的输出轴通过联轴器与下传动压辊14的一端相连接。Furthermore, a transmission motor 17 is fixed on the outer surface of a support plate 13, and the output shaft of the transmission motor 17 is connected with one end of the lower transmission pressure roller 14 through a coupling.
进一步的说,所述台板11的下方的地面上放置有胶液收集槽18,下传动压辊14处于胶液收集槽18中。Furthermore, a glue collection tank 18 is placed on the ground below the platen 11 , and the lower driving pressure roller 14 is located in the glue collection tank 18 .
进一步的说,所述上胶槽16的下部的侧壁为斜向壁,两个斜向壁之间的间距由上向下逐渐缩小。Further speaking, the side wall at the lower part of the gluing groove 16 is an oblique wall, and the distance between the two oblique walls gradually decreases from top to bottom.
进一步的说,所述移动机构20包括两个移动支撑板21,传动螺杆22的两端铰接在两个移动支撑板21上,其中一个移动支撑板21上固定有移动调节电机23,移动调节电机23的输出轴为花键轴,花键轴插套在传动螺杆22的对应的一端具有的花键孔中,夹块31的下端具有夹块连接部312,夹块连接部312螺接在传动螺杆22中。Further, the moving mechanism 20 includes two mobile support plates 21, the two ends of the transmission screw 22 are hinged on the two mobile support plates 21, and a mobile adjustment motor 23 is fixed on one of the mobile support plates 21, and the mobile adjustment motor The output shaft of 23 is a spline shaft, and the spline shaft is inserted into the spline hole at the corresponding end of the transmission screw 22. The lower end of the clamp block 31 has a clamp block connection part 312, and the clamp block connection part 312 is screwed on the transmission Screw 22.
所述两个限位条112的左端处具有连接孔,连接孔中固定有进料接近开关34,两个进料接近开关34的感应头相对。There are connecting holes at the left ends of the two limiting bars 112 , and a feed proximity switch 34 is fixed in the connection hole, and the sensing heads of the two feed proximity switches 34 face each other.
进一步的说,所述两个限位条112的左端处的台板11上具有的连接孔中固定有夹持固定接近开关35,夹持固定接近开关35的感应头竖直向上。Furthermore, a clamping and fixing proximity switch 35 is fixed in the connecting hole on the platen 11 at the left end of the two limiting bars 112 , and the sensing head of the clamping and fixing proximity switch 35 is vertically upward.
进一步的说,所述两个竖直板12的右侧的台板11上具有的连接孔中固定有后夹持固定接近开关36,后夹持固定接近开关36的感应头竖直向上。Furthermore, a rear clamping and fixing proximity switch 36 is fixed in the connecting hole on the right side of the two vertical plates 12 , and the sensor head of the rear clamping and fixing proximity switch 36 is vertically upward.
将纸板从台板11的左端伸入,插套在支撑板13的左端的移动机构20中的夹块31的插槽311中,当纸板穿过第二个夹块31后,处于夹持固定接近开关35的上方,被夹持固定接近开关35感应后,夹持固定接近开关35将感应信号输送给控制主机,控制主机就控制夹持气缸32的推杆下压,使得纸板夹持在压板33与插槽311的底面之间,然后通过对应的移动调节电机23运行将纸板向中间移动,当其移动至长形通槽111处时,进料接近开关34感应到纸板,就将信号输送给控制主机,控制主机就控制夹持气缸32的推杆回位,此时,纸板的前端已经处于上传动压辊15和下传动压辊14之间,然后通过转动转动盘123,从而调节上传动压辊15和下传动压辊14之间的间距,使得两者位置相适应,然后通过传动电机17运行,带动下传动压辊15转动,使得纸板向右移动,同时,通过纸板带动上传动压辊14转动,而上胶槽16中的胶液通过出胶通孔163滴落在上传动压辊14上,通过上传动压辊14的转动将胶液均匀涂抹在纸板上完成上胶,此时的夹块31的插槽311起到导向作用,防止纸板偏移,然后,纸板向右移动,一直移动至支撑板13的右侧的移动机构20的夹块31中的插槽311中,此时,后夹持固定接近开关36的感应头感应到纸板,即将感应信号输送给控制主机,控制主机就控制对应的夹持气缸32的推杆运行,使得纸板夹持,然后通过对应的移动机构20的移动调节电机23运行,从而将纸板向右移动一直将纸板从两个传动压辊中移出为止。Insert the cardboard from the left end of the platen 11 and insert it into the slot 311 of the clamping block 31 in the moving mechanism 20 at the left end of the support plate 13. When the cardboard passes through the second clamping block 31, it is clamped and fixed Above the proximity switch 35, after being sensed by the clamped and fixed proximity switch 35, the clamped and fixed proximity switch 35 sends the sensing signal to the control host, and the control host controls the push rod of the clamping cylinder 32 to press down, so that the cardboard is clamped on the pressure plate. 33 and the bottom surface of the slot 311, then the cardboard is moved to the middle through the operation of the corresponding movement adjustment motor 23. When it moves to the elongated slot 111, the feed proximity switch 34 senses the cardboard and sends the signal To the control host, the control host will control the push rod of the clamping cylinder 32 to return. At this time, the front end of the cardboard is already between the upper transmission pressure roller 15 and the lower transmission pressure roller 14, and then the upper transmission roller 123 is turned to adjust the upper transmission pressure. The distance between the dynamic pressure roller 15 and the lower transmission pressure roller 14 is such that the positions of the two are compatible, and then the transmission motor 17 is used to drive the lower transmission pressure roller 15 to rotate, so that the cardboard moves to the right, and at the same time, the upper transmission is driven by the cardboard. The pressure roller 14 rotates, and the glue in the glue tank 16 drips on the upper transmission pressure roller 14 through the glue outlet hole 163, and the glue is evenly spread on the cardboard by the rotation of the upper transmission pressure roller 14 to complete the gluing. At this time, the slot 311 of the clamping block 31 plays a guiding role to prevent the cardboard from shifting. Then, the cardboard moves to the right and moves to the slot 311 in the clamping block 31 of the moving mechanism 20 on the right side of the support plate 13. , at this time, the sensor head of the rear clamping and fixing proximity switch 36 senses the cardboard, and the sensing signal is sent to the control host, and the control host controls the push rod operation of the corresponding clamping cylinder 32, so that the cardboard is clamped, and then through the corresponding The movement regulation motor 23 of moving mechanism 20 runs, thereby cardboard is moved to the right and cardboard is moved out from two transmission pressure rollers all the time.
